Linux, Unix gibisi bir işletim sistemi çekirdeğidir ve açık kaynaklı bir projedir. Linus Torvalds tarafından 1991 yılında geliştirilmeye başlanmıştır. O vakitten beri, çeşitli sürümleri ve dağıtımları ile birlikte dünya genelinde tanınan hale gelmiştir. Linux’un temel yapısı, kullanıcıların ve geliştiricilerin işletim sistemini özgürce değiştirmesine ve dağıtmasına imkan tanır.
TARİHÇE
Linux’un temelleri, 1969 yılında Ken Thompson ve Dennis Ritchie tarafından geliştirilen Unix işletim sistemine dayanmaktadır. Unix, kullanıcıların birden fazla misyon yürütmesine imkan tanıyan çoklu misyonlu bir sistemdi. Linus Torvalds, 1991 yılında Linux çekirdeğini geliştirmeye karar verdiğinde, maksadını daha uygun bir Unix alternatifi oluşturmak olarak belirledi. Birinci sürüm, 0.01 numarasıyla yayınlandı. Vakitle, birçok geliştirici projeye katkıda bulunarak Linux’u daha güçlü ve kullanıcı dostu hale getirdi.
TEMEL ÖZELLİKLERİ
Açık Kaynak: Linux, herkesin erişebileceği ve değiştirebileceği bir yazılımdır. Bu, kullanıcıların sistem üzerinde tam denetim sahibi olmasını sağlar.
Modüler Yapı: Linux’un modüler yapısı, kullanıcıların muhtaçlığına nazaran özelleştirilmiş bir sistem oluşturmasına imkan tanır. Farklı bileşenler, gereksinimlere nazaran eklenip çıkarılabilir.
Güvenlik: Linux, çok katmanlı bir güvenlik mimarisi ile tasarlanmıştır. Kullanıcı müsaadeleri, evrak sistemleri ve süreç idaresi üzere özellikler, sistemi ziyanlı yazılımlara karşı korur.
Güçlü Topluluk Dayanağı: Linux, dünya genelinde etkin bir topluluğa sahiptir. Kullanıcılar, forumlar ve toplumsal medya platformları aracılığıyla tecrübelerini paylaşır ve takviye alır.
Çeşitli Dağıtımlar: Linux, birçok farklı dağıtım (distro) ile gelir. Ubuntu, Fedora, Debian, CentOS üzere dağıtımlar, farklı kullanıcı gereksinimlerine nazaran özelleştirilmiştir.
AVANTAJLARIMaliyet:
Linux, çoklukla fiyatsızdır. Açık kaynak kodu sayesinde, kullanıcılar işletim sistemini satın almak zorunda kalmadan kullanabilirler.
Performans: Linux, hafif ve süratli bir işletim sistemi olarak bilinir. Bilhassa sunucu ve bulut ortamlarında, yüksek performans sunar.
Esneklik: Linux, kullanıcıların gereksinimlerine nazaran kolaylıkla özelleştirilebilir. İster bir masaüstü bilgisayarı, ister bir sunucu olsun, Linux, her tıp aygıt için uygun hale getirilebilir.
Yazılım Dayanağı: Linux, birçok programlama lisanı ve yazılım geliştirme aracı için geniş dayanak sunar. Geliştiriciler, uygulamalarını basitçe geliştirebilir ve dağıtabilir.
Güvenilirlik: Linux, sunucu sistemlerinde yaygın olarak kullanılır zira sistem çökme oranı düşüktür. Uzun periyodik çalışma müddetleri ve güncellemeler, sistemi muteber hale getirir.
KULLANIM ALANLARI Linux, birçok alanda yaygın olarak kullanılmaktadır: Sunucular: Web sunucuları, veritabanı sunucuları ve belge sunucuları üzere çeşitli sunucu tiplerinde Linux tercih edilmektedir. Geliştirme Ortamları: Yazılım geliştirme, Linux’un güçlü komut satırı arayüzü ve gelişmiş araçları sayesinde epey popülerdir. Gömülü Sistemler: Linux, akıllı aygıtlardan arabalara kadar birçok gömülü sistemde kullanılmaktadır. Masaüstü Bilgisayarlar: Ubuntu, Fedora üzere dağıtımlar, kullanıcıların masaüstü tecrübelerini özelleştirmesine imkan tanır. Linux, açık kaynaklı yapısı, güvenliği ve esnekliği ile günümüzün en tanınan işletim sistemlerinden biridir. Geliştiriciler, sistem yöneticileri ve genel kullanıcılar için sayısız avantaj sunmaktadır. Farklı dağıtımları sayesinde, herkesin gereksinimlerine uygun bir Linux sürümü bulması mümkündür. Gelişen teknoloji ile birlikte Linux’un değeri ve kullanımı artmaya devam edecektir. Linux, yalnızca bir işletim sistemi olmanın ötesinde, bir topluluğun ve geliştiricilerin iş birliğinin bir sonucudur. Bu özellik, Linux’u öbür işletim sistemlerinden ayıran en kıymetli ögelerden biridir. Gelecekte daha fazla kullanıcı ve geliştirici, Linux’un sunduğu imkanlardan faydalanacaktır.